Dual Champion's, Yes !!!!!!

More Dual Champion shows, for sure.
I think that it should also be, that they have special classes at the shows for Nite Champions. This way Nite Champions don't have to compete against dogs that have been bred strictly for "show" for the past 3 generations or more, to recieve a champion title. Not to mention that a nite champion is usually showing some mileage, example: Scars, torn ears, patches of hair missing from past scars etc. That a show only dog isn't.
Put the nite champions in a seperate class than the show dogs. This would increase the entries of nite champions at the bench shows. Also increase the number of Dual Champions for sure.

>i mean i show all the time<
As I started nite hunting, I developed a little bit of an "attitude" about show dogs. I began to think of them as being inferior to nite hunt dogs. Now I feel a little stupid for ever thinking something like that. I'm very much "pro" dog shows now. A dog show is a great way to get connected with the coonhound community.

I don't bother to show dogs now, mostly 'cause I'm lazy.
It takes a lot of work to get a dog to stand nicely and not let itself become distracted and... my dogs aren't too pretty.
I'm all for the people that take the time to train their dogs and then go out and compete.

showing dogs

I have shown many registeries and loved them all but each one also has its problems. Showing can be fun if you don't let the politics get to you. I know many professional handlers that have the owners of the dogs they show pay for there flight trips and hotels where they show. One man charges 100.00 just to go in the ring with your dog each time. If you can exibit a dog well show your best and have fun. There is big bucks in showing other peoples dogs. I was asked to show one of my coonhounds in Europe at the Euro 2000 but of coarse $$$$ was an issue. Learn as much as you can and hit some seminars to educate yourself on the finer points of showing a dog weather on the bench or stacked on the ground. win or lose...enjoy doing it. Kim
